UNIVERSITY HEIGHTS, Ohio – The Baldwin Wallace University's women's tennis team went on the road to face crosstown rival John Carroll University in an Ohio Athletic Conference match and fell by a score of 6-3 on the Short Family Tennis Courts.
With the victory, Baldwin Wallace falls to 4-11 (3-3 OAC) and John Carroll improves to 9-6 (5-1).
Doubles (JCU 2-1)
- Senior All-OAC Ashtyn Morris (Salem) and sophomore All-OAC Gabriela Heideman(Doylestown/Wadsworth) edged out the partnership of Megan Reese and Jaclyn Voss by a match score of 8-7
- The No. 2 doubles pair of freshman Hanna LeMaster (Avon) and sophomore Kierstyn Yates(Grafton/Midview) fell to Mia Zivkovic and Caroline Chandler by a score of 8-3.
- Freshmen Mattie Hicks (Oneida, N.Y.) and Emma Trost (Norwalk) fell to Emily Duckett and Morgan Little by a match score of 8-2.
Singles (JCU 6-3)
- In the No. 1 singles match, Heideman fell to Reese by match scores of 6-1, 6-1.
- The No. 2 singles match was won by Yates over Zivkovic by opponent withdraw.
- In the No. 3 singles match, LeMaster picked up a close win over Chandler by scores of 8-6, 3-6, 1-0 (11-9).
- Trost fell in the No. 4 singles match to Crumpler by scores of 7-5, 6-2.
- Hicks fell in the No. 5 singles match to Voss by match scores of 6-2, 6-2.
- In the No. 6 singles match, sophomore Juliet Penrod (Macedonia/Nordonia) was swept by Duckett by match scores of 7-5, 6-3.
